Massive blast hits Tehran

A powerful explosion rocked Tehran on Sunday as the Israeli military said it was targeting the “heart” of the city. The blast sent a towering plume of smoke into the sky and shook surrounding neighborhoods, according to AP.

It was not immediately clear what specific site had been struck. The explosion appeared centered in an area housing Iran’s police headquarters and facilities linked to state television.

Israel said it was striking key targets in central Tehran after clearing what it described as a path to the capital a day earlier. The attack marks a sharp escalation in hostilities between Israel and Iran, AP reported.
